1 This document is scheduled to be published in the Federal Register on 01/18/2018 and available online at and on FDsys.gov FEDERAL COMMUNICATIONS COMMISSION 47 CFR Parts 0, 1, 51, and 61 [MD Docket No ; FCC ] Closure of FCC Lockbox Used to File Fees, Tariffs, Petitions, and Applications for Services Related to the Wireline Competition Bureau AGENCY: Federal Communications Commission. ACTION: Final rule. SUMMARY: In this document, the Federal Communications Commission (FCC or Commission) adopted an Order that closes Lockbox and modifies the relevant rule provisions of filing and making fee payments in lieu of closing the lockbox. 3 II. INTRODUCTION 4. In the Order, we reduce expenditures by the Commission and modernize procedures by amending section of our rules, 47 CFR , which sets forth the application fee for petitions filed with the FCC s Wireline Competition Bureau (WCB), to reflect the closure of the post office (P.O.) Box 1 used for manual filings with WCB. We require the use of an electronic payment system and, wherever possible, electronic filing. Consistent with this change, we also make conforming revisions to sections 0.401, 1.49, 1.51, 1.52, 1.742, , , , (c)(2), 61.13, 61.14, 61.17(d), and 61.20(b) of the Commission s rules, to account for electronic filing of fees, tariffs, petitions, and applications with the WCB, as described more fully below. 5. Section of the Commission s rules, 47 CFR , has provided a schedule of processing fees for applications, tariffs, and petitions processed by the WCB. The rule had also directed filers, who do not utilize the Commission s on-line filing and fee payment systems, to send manual filings and payments to P.O. Box at U.S. Bank in St. Louis, Missouri. 6. The Commission has reduced its use of P.O. Boxes for the collection of fees and encouraged the use of electronic payment systems for all application and regulatory fees. 2 We 1 A P.O. Box used for the collection of fees is referred to as a lockbox in our rules and other Commission documents. The FCC collects application processing fees using a series of P.O. Boxes located at U.S. Bank in St. Louis, Missouri. See 47 CFR (setting forth the fee schedule for each type of application remittable to the Commission along with the correct lockbox). 2 The Commission previously revised its payment rules to encourage electronic payment of application processing fees and require electronic payment of regulatory fees. 47 CFR (application fees) and (regulatory fees). These rules became effective November 30, FR (Oct. 30, 2015). More recently, in 2017, we closed a lockbox account and modified the relevant rule provision that required payment of fees via the closed P.O. (continued.) 3
4 find that electronic payment of fees for applications, tariffs, and petitions processed by the WCB increases the agency s financial efficiency by reducing expenditures, including the annual fee for utilizing the bank s services as well as the cost to manually process each transaction, with little or no inconvenience to our regulatees, applicants and the public As part of this effort, we are now closing P.O. Box and modifying the relevant rule provisions that require payment of fees and/or processing of filings via the closed P.O. Box. Our action here to close this lockbox and require electronic payments for any WCBrelated fees, as well as encouraging the electronic filing of WCB-related petitions and applications, has implications for existing Commission regulations other than section Thus, we also revise sections 0.401, 1.49, 1.51, 1.52, 1.742, , , , , (c)(2), 61.13, 61.14, 61.17(d), and of the Commission s rules. These additional rules are modified to eliminate references to P.O. Box , encourage electronic filing of WCB related applications when practicable, and clarify where other filing rules only apply to paper filings to avoid confusion. For instance, sections 61.13, 61.14, 61.17(d) and 61.20(b) of our rules are revised to require carriers to utilize the electronic filing process for all tariff publications and related documents whenever practicable, and directs manual filers to the web page of the FCC s Office of the Secretary for procedures for submitting hard copies. The rule (Continued from previous page) Box. Amendment of Part 1 of the Commission s Rules, MD Docket No , Order, 32 FCC Rcd 4203 (2017), 82 FR (rel. May 9, 2017) (modifying section of the Commission s rules to delete reference to P.O. Box at U.S. Bank in St. Louis, Missouri). 3 See Treasury Financial Manual, Bulletin No , Agency No-Cash or No-Check Policies, released on September 18, 2017 (explaining the circumstances under which agencies may decide not to accept payments made in cash or by check), available at (last visited October 18, 2017); see also 4
5 changes are contained in the Appendix of the Order. We make these changes without notice and comment because they are rules of agency organization, procedure, or practice exempt from the general notice-and-comment requirements of the Administrative Procedure Act, see 5 U.S.C. 553(b)(A). 8. Implementation. As a temporary transition measure, for 90 days after publication of this document in the Federal Register, payments and paper filings to P.O. Box will continue to be processed by U.S. Bank. After that date, payments for any WCBrelated fee or service must be made in accordance with the procedures set forth on the Commission s web site, For now, such payments will be made through the Fee Filer Online System (Fee Filer), accessible at As we assess and implement U.S. Treasury initiatives toward an all-electronic payment system, we may transition to other secure payment systems with appropriate public notice and guidance. To file applications, tariffs and petitions processed by the WCB, parties should utilize, as applicable, the Commission s Electronic Tariff Filing System for tariffs, which can be found at or the Electronic Comment Filing System (ECFS) for domestic 214 and other filings referenced in section , which can be found at Petitions filed in hard copy format should be submitted according to the procedures set forth on the web page of the FCC s Office of the Secretary, 5
